my brother had this problem with his 1990 mustang lx 5.0 after months of looking and absolutly no help from the dealer we tore into the fuel system he was having the exact same problems as you , the culprit was a very loose conection at the fuel pump at the tank the reason why it happens only once in a while is because of the vibration when you take off the gas in the tank will cause slight movement making the connection break this also happens when stopping cornering, all we did was replace the connector and have never had a problem since, it will not throw a code because it is not computer related and the ford technitions never have a clue if the code reader they use don`t throw a code they don`t know what to look for. so take a peak it may be your problem. i hope this helps you all ![]()
